Description The CXP82712/82716 microcomputer is composed of a 8-bit CPU, ROM, RAM, and I/O ports. These chips feature many other high-performance circuits in a single-chip CMOS design, including an A/D converter, serial interface, timer/counter, time base timer, fluorescent display controller/driver, remote control receiver, PWM output circuit and 32kHz timer/counter. This device also includes sleep/stop functions which can be used to achieve low power consumption. Features • Instruction set which supports a wide array of data types — 213 types of instructions which include 16-bit calculations, multiplication and division arithmetic, and boolean bit operations. • Minimum instruction cycle 400ns for 10MHz, 122µs for 32kHz operation • On-chip ROM 12K bytes (CXP82712) 16K bytes (CXP82716) • On-chip RAM 448 bytes (Including fluorescent display data area) • Peripheral functions — A/D converter 8-bit, 8-channel, successive approximation system (conversion rate 32µs/10MHz) — Serial interface On-chip 8-bit, 8-stage FIFO (1 to 8 bytes auto transfer), 1 circuit 2-channel — Timers 8-bit timer 8-bit timer/counter 19-bit time base timer 32kHz timer/counter — Fluorescent display controller/driver 24 high voltage tolerance output ports Maximum of 144 segments display available 1 to 16 digits dynamic display Dimmer function High voltage tolerance output (40V) On-chip pull-down resistor (Mask option) Hardware key scan function (Maximum of 8 × 8 key matrix available) — Remote control receiver circuit On-chip 6-stage FIFO 8-bit pulse measurement counter — PWM output 8-bit, 1-channel • Interruption 13 factors, 13 vectors, multi-interruption possible • Standby mode Sleep/stop • Package 64-pin plastic SDIP • Piggyback/evaluator CXP82700 64-pin ceramic SDIP
